Manuel Antonio park
Get a guide. We missed our tour so went out on our own. We tagged along as we could to hear other tours and got pretty good at animals spotting, but would have enjoyed the eyes and scope of the trained guides. Lovely park, gorgeous throughout and then you end at a gorgeous beach. So worth the drive if you're not staying nearby.

Says 4 in 1 but it’s only 3 activities.
Full day of touring. Never felt rushed. Two guides for our group because it was fairly large (12 ppl). Guides were knowledgeable and spoke perfect English. Van was comfortable, with AC, and there was space for our belongings. Guides brought walking sticks for those who need one. We went to three different spots- the volcano/Mistico park, el silencio (the preserve) and the waterfall. Each activity required a wristband and parking seemed to be free. You could do all of this on your own but the guides were able to spot many different animals and show us with their scope. Binoculars would be helpful if you don’t have a guide with a scope. The lunch was good. It was a long day. Started promptly at 730 and ended at 4.

If one country is known for its nature, it’s Costa Rica. With cloud forests, active volcanoes, sparkling beaches, sloth sanctuaries, national parks, and more, outdoor activities in Costa Rica know no bounds. Luckily, it's just 10 hours coast to coast, so you can hike mountain summits, soar down raging rivers, and soak in Costa Rica's famous hot springs in just a few days. These excursions make it easier to hit the highlights, often providing round-trip transportation and sometimes taking you to multiple attractions in a single day.
